Florida vanlife FAQs

How does the van handle Florida's salt air near the coast?
Salt-air corrosion is a real concern for any vehicle kept near Florida's coast. Vansmith uses marine-grade and stainless hardware on exterior fittings, sealed cabinetry edges, and non-porous interior surfaces that resist the moisture and salt that accelerate deterioration on cheaper builds. If you're planning extended time on the Keys, the Gulf barrier islands, or anywhere between Sarasota and Naples, this hardware spec matters.
Can I run A/C from the van's battery while parked at the beach?
A rooftop A/C unit draws 400-600W continuously - more than the 200Ah lithium battery and 400W solar can sustain indefinitely. The honest answer: the solar + battery system handles ventilation (MaxxAir fan at 2-3W), a 12V compressor fridge, and lighting without shore power. For sustained A/C in Florida summer heat, a 30-amp hookup at a campsite is the practical solution - which most Florida State Park sites offer. We can also discuss diesel-powered cooling options as an add-on for buyers who specifically need off-grid A/C.
Do your vans fit into Florida State Park campsites?
Yes. All DUO Series models are 19 feet - they fit Florida State Park standard campsites (mostly 20-40 feet). DUO XL and FAMILY XL at 22 feet fit at most sites; verify your preferred park's maximum length when booking. For the Florida Keys: Bahia Honda State Park's loop sites accommodate 19-foot builds comfortably. Bahia Honda fills 6+ months in advance for prime season dates - book early.
Can I use the van as my primary vehicle in Florida year-round, including hurricane season?
Yes. Vansmith builds on standard Sprinter and Transit platforms registered and insured as vehicles - they drive exactly like any full-size van. During hurricane season (June-November), Florida residents with campervans follow the same evacuation protocols as any other vehicle - the van gives you flexibility to move quickly if needed rather than waiting on hotel availability. For snowbird buyers using the van November-April only: the van stores normally at your Florida address or in covered storage during the off-season.

Built for the Florida Way of Life

Every Vansmith build is engineered for Florida's two most demanding use cases: the weekend warrior chasing Canaveral's beaches or Ocala's springs who needs a van that won't become an oven by noon, and the snowbird using their van as a mobile second home along the Gulf Coast from November through April. Both buyers have specific needs that a generic campervan doesn't address — we build for both.

  • MaxxAir Ventilation + Spray Foam Insulation: The MaxxAir fan moves 900 CFM with a 2–3W draw. Spray foam insulation slows the interior heat spike on both sides — not just for cold nights, but for Florida summer afternoons when an uninsulated van reaches 140°F interior. Lighter color options reduce solar absorption further.
  • Gulf Coast Snowbird Layout: The DUO XLS and FAMILY XLS are built for two adults living full-time. Dedicated sleeping, full kitchen, interior shower, storage for 4-month trips, and water capacity for multiple days between fills — from Pensacola to Naples without compromising on comfort.
  • Florida State Park Fit — Confirmed: All DUO Series models at 19 ft fit Florida State Park standard campsites. DUO XL and XLS at 22 ft fit at most sites. Bahia Honda State Park in the Keys: DUO fits the loop sites. Book 6+ months in advance — these sites fill out early every season.
  • Salt-Resistant Coastal Hardware: Marine-grade and stainless exterior fittings resist the salt-air corrosion that coastal Florida accelerates. Sealed cabinetry edges and non-porous surfaces handle the humidity that accumulates in any enclosed space during a Florida summer.

Explore Florida in a Vansmith

Our favorite customer routes and destinations include:

  • Bahia Honda State Park, Florida Keys: TThe best campsite in the Keys — and the hardest to book. The DUO Series at 19 feet fits the loop sites. Book 6+ months in advance. John Pennekamp, just north on Key Largo, is day-use only — don’t plan to overnight there. Bahia Honda is the one.
  • EGulf Coast snowbird route (Pensacola to Naples): The standard November–April run. Grayton Beach State Park near Destin, Fort Pickens in the Panhandle, Cayo Costa near Fort Myers (ferry access — van stays on the mainland), and Collier-Seminole south of Naples. Plan state park bookings 3–6 months out for prime winter dates.
  • Canaveral National Seashore (Space Coast): 57,000 acres of undeveloped barrier island. Primitive camping at Klondike Beach — no hookups, first-come for walk-in sites. A good overnight from Orlando (1 hr) or Jacksonville (2 hrs). The solar system handles overnight no-hookup stays comfortably
  • Ocala National Forest springs circuit: Alexander Springs, Juniper Springs, Salt Springs — all with full campgrounds and hookups. An easy drive from Orlando, Tampa, or Gainesville. Water temp stays at 68°F year-round. Sites accommodate 22-foot builds.
  • Big Cypress National Preserve (near Everglades): Dispersed off-road camping on designated trails — no hookups, no reservations, no crowds. One of the few places in Florida where you can camp without a state park site. A 19-foot DUO navigates the access roads comfortably.
